Anniversary Trip

Andy and I had talked about planning a trip for our 5 year anniversary. A business trip to London came up the same week as our anniversary, so Andy was able to join me in London after I wrapped up work. We were fortunate that Nan was able to stay with the kids (and Sarah also stayed with them one day). We had three full days of sight seeing and took full advantage of each day. Luckily, we had great weather 2 of the 3 days.




Tower of London and Tower Bridge - View from my work hotel


Our first stop - St Paul's Cathedral




We climbed up 528 steps to the very top and had amazing views











Next, we headed to tour the Tower of London (Andy in front of the Tower Bridge)




After grabbing some fish and chips, we took a boat tour down the Thames and got off by the Parliment and Big Ben.




We toured Westminster Abbey and then headed to Trafalgar Square and then went in the National Gallery. The countdown to the Olympics is in the square.




We made our way back to the Tower Bridge and got to go to the top




After a great Thai dinner, we headed to the theatre to see Priscilla, Queen of the Desert. It was a fun musical that just opened in NYC last month.





Day 2 was our anniversary. We took the train to Windsor, which is right outside of London. Windsor is a cute little town and Windsor Castle is just up the hill. Windsor is where the Queen and Prince Phillip spend their weekends.










After an educational tour of the castle, we enjoyed lunch outside near the Thames and did some shopping. That night, we celebrated our anniversary at Latium, an Italian restaurant. It was delicious.







Day 3, we took the train to Wimbeldon and did a tour of the Wimbeldon grounds. It was a really good tour.















We then headed back into London, and went to the top of Wellington Arch, walked by Buckingham Palace and did a tour at the Royal Mews (stables), and shopping at Harrods.












Saturday night, we had dinner at a cute pub in Notting Hill. We had an early wake up call on Sunday morning, as they had Daylight Savings, and our car picked us up at 5:30am (really 4:30). We had a great trip and were ready to get back to Avery and Ryan!
